UX/UI Principles Every Developer Should Know

You’re a coding wizard, a master of languages both human and digital. You can build websites and applications that function flawlessly. But what if they felt clunky, confusing, and left users scratching their heads? Enter UX/UI design, the secret ingredient that transforms functional code into user-friendly experiences.

UX/UI Principles

Why UX/UI Design Matters to Developers

Think of UX (User Experience) and UI (User Interface) design as the bridge between the technical brilliance of your code and the real-world experience of your users. Understanding these principles empowers you to create websites and apps that are not only functional but also intuitive, enjoyable, and ultimately successful.

From the User’s Lens: Understanding UX Design

UX design focuses on the user’s journey through your creation. It’s about understanding their needs, goals, and pain points, and then crafting an experience that addresses them effectively. Here are some core UX principles for developers to consider:

The Art of the Interface: UI Design Essentials

UI design focuses on the visual elements that users interact with. It’s about creating an interface that is not only aesthetically pleasing but also clear, functional, and consistent. Here are some UI design principles for developers to consider:

Collaboration is Key: The Developer & Designer Duo

While UX/UI design is a specialized field, understanding these core principles empowers developers to collaborate more effectively with designers. This bridge between the technical and the visual ensures a seamless user experience from the ground up.

A Lifelong Learning Journey

The world of UX/UI design is constantly evolving. New technologies, user behaviors, and design trends emerge all the time. Stay curious, keep learning, and embrace the opportunity to integrate UX/UI principles into your development process.

By incorporating these principles, you’ll go beyond writing code – you’ll be crafting user experiences that are not only technically sound but also a joy to use. So, developers, are you ready to bridge the gap and become a UX/UI design champion? The knowledge awaits!

Leave a Reply

Your email address will not be published. Required fields are marked *